Copy link to clipboard
Copied
Hey everyone,
am I missing something or there really isn't a way to align elements within a group? See the attached screenshot - how do I center heading and button in the group? If I select one of them, the align tools are disabled. If I select both them I can align them but only relatively to each other, not withing the group or on the artboard.
Adobe XD 0.6.32.12 Beta, Windows 10
Thanks!
Actually this is great feedback and you are correct. If those 4 elements were children of an artboard then you would be able to use the align commands. We should carry this over to groups as well when feasible. By that I mean, a group's bounds are derived from the bounds of its immediate children. So if you for example only have 2 elements in a group you wouldn't be able to align them relative to the group, else the groups bounds would change. But in your case with the button or label they sh
...Copy link to clipboard
Copied
Actually this is great feedback and you are correct. If those 4 elements were children of an artboard then you would be able to use the align commands. We should carry this over to groups as well when feasible. By that I mean, a group's bounds are derived from the bounds of its immediate children. So if you for example only have 2 elements in a group you wouldn't be able to align them relative to the group, else the groups bounds would change. But in your case with the button or label they should allow the same alignment functionality.
For now you know the two lorem ipsum text labels are defining the "width" of the group so you can easily just select both of those, and either the button or the heading, and use the "distribute" button (last button on the left group of alignment buttons). Let me know if I wasn't clear.
I recommend adding a feature request here for the group relative alignment functionality you seek. Adobe XD Feedback : Feature Requests & Bugs
Copy link to clipboard
Copied
Thanks, Corey! Cool trick with distribute, it helped, although it works only when you center objects.
Currently I'm switching a lot between XD and Figma, where the group defines bounds to which other elements align like you described. It recalculates group width when you center element which previously defined one of the group bound (so for example if I center the left Lorem ipsum in my example, it would center it between bounds newly defined by the button and the right lorem ipsum).
Personally I hope that there are plans for implementing a constrain system in XD because that's one of the best things in Figma. Aligning withing a group is then just a part of constrains defined by the group.
Copy link to clipboard
Copied
Or something better than constraints. Stay tuned.
Copy link to clipboard
Copied
Cool, I'll do